States and Their Official Flowers
presented by the Los Angeles Flower District
Alabama – Camellia Alaska – Forget-me-not Arizona – giant cactus Arkansas – apple blossom California – golden poppy Colorado – columbine Connecticut – mountain laurel Delaware – peach blossom District of Columbia – American beauty rose Florida – orange blossom Georgia – Cherokee rose Hawaii – red hibiscus Idaho – Lewis mock orange Illinois – butterfly violet Indiana – peony Iowa – wild prairie rose Kansas – sunflower Kentucky – goldenrod Louisiana – magnolia Maine – pine cone Maryland – black-eyed Susan Massachusetts – trailing arbutus Michigan – apple blossom Minnesota – lady slipper | Mississippi – magnolia Missouri – hawthorne Montana – bitterro Nebraska – goldenrod Nevada – safebrush New Hampshire – purple lilac New Jersey – violet New Mexico – yucca New York – rose North Carolina – dogwood North Dakota – prairie rose Ohio – scarlet carnation Oklahoma – mistletoe Oregon – Oregon grape Pennsylvania – mountain laurel Rhode Island – violet South Carolina – yellow jessamine South Dakota – pasque Tennessee – iris Texas – bluebonnet Utah – sego lily Vermont – red clover Virginia – dogwood Washington – rhododendron West Virginia – rhododendron Wisconsin – butterfly violet Wyoming – Indian paintbrush |
